Assad regime accuses UK of supporting 'terrorism' in Syria: media

The Assad regime launched an all-out criticism of the UK and its officials, accusing it of supporting “terrorist groups”, obstructing the “reconstruction” process, and applying “illegal coercive measures” targeting the Syrian people and their livelihoods.

The regime’s attack came hours after the statement of the newly appointed UK Special Representative for Syria, Jonathan Hargreaves.

According to the regime’s media, an “official source in the Foreign Ministry” said that the regime is astonished at the “hypocrisy, false allegations and distortion of the facts of the UK representative to Syria Jonathan Hargreaves regarding the humanitarian situation in Syria.

“The British official ignores that the main reason for the people’s current suffering lies in the terrorist aggression that shed the Syrians’ blood and destroyed their achievements, in which Britain was one of its perpetrators through its unlimited support of various terrorist groups. In addition, he disregards the unilateral coercive measures imposed on Syria by the US and its followers, with the UK at the forefront, which not only affects the Syrians’ lives but also constitutes a flagrant violation of the principles of international humanitarian law and the most basic human rights.”

The source also considers that the UK “has obstructed efforts to combat terrorism and thwarted all serious attempts to overcome the current crisis,” as well as provided “billions to distort the image of Syria and to place obstacles in the way of rebuilding what terrorism has destroyed.”

According to the source, “the UK and its officials have no credibility to talk about the humanitarian situation in Syria, but rather should be held accountable for their crimes and the suffering of its people.”

The new UK special representative to Syria Jonathan Hargreaves inaugurated his duties with a statement about the disastrous situation in Syria, with 13 million Syrians in need of aid this year, two million more than last year.

The regime’s extreme reaction came as a result of Hargreaves’ statement, that the current situation is a “man-made disaster” and that it’s perpetrator—the Assad regime and its supporters—will be held accountable for the atrocities committed against the Syrian people.
